  • Core License Attributes

    FFL Number

    Description: A unique identifier for the license (e.g., "1-23-456-78-9-12345").

    Format: Typically includes a sequence denoting region, license type, and issuance order.

    License Type

    Description: A code indicating the FFL category (e.g., Type 01, Type 07).

    Federal Firearms License (FFL) Types

    Type Description
    01 Dealer in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ices (Includes Gunsmiths)
    02 Pawnbroker in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ices
    03 Collector of Curios and Relics
    06 Manufacturer of Ammunition for Firearms
    07 Manufacturer of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ices
    08 Importer of Firearms Other Than Destructive Devices
    09 Dealer in Destructive Devices
    10 Manufacturer of Destructive Devices
    11 Importer of Destructive Devices

    See 27 CFR § 478.41 for full list.

    License Status

    Description: Current state of the license (e.g., Active, Expired, Revoked, Surrendered).

    Issue Date

    Description: Date the license was granted by the ATF.

    Expiration Date

    Description: Date the license expires (FFLs are valid for 3 years unless renewed or revoked).


    Business Details

    Business Name

    Description: Legal name of the licensed entity (e.g., "Smith Firearms LLC").

    Premises Address

    Description: Physical location where firearms operations are conducted (required for ATF inspections).

    Mailing Address

    Description: Address for correspondence if different from premises.

    County/State/ZIP Code

    Description: Geographical details for the premises.

    Phone Number

    Description: Contact number for the business.


    Licensee Information

    Licensee Name

    Description: Name of the individual or entity holding the license (e.g., owner or corporate name).

    Responsible Persons

    Description: Key individuals associated with the FFL (e.g., owners, officers, or employees with control over operations).

    Note: Requires background checks per ATF regulations.


    Operational Details

    SOT Status

    Description: Indicates if the licensee pays a Special Occupational Tax (SOT) to handle National Firearms Act (NFA) items (e.g., machine guns, silencers).

    Classes:

    • Class 1: Importer of NFA items.
    • Class 2: Manufacturer of NFA items.
    • Class 3: Dealer in NFA items.

    SOTs must renew annually by July 1.

    Permitted Activities

    Description: Actions allowed under the FFL type (e.g., gunsmithing, manufacturing, retail sales).

    Compliance History

    Description: Internal ATF records of inspections, violations, or enforcement actions (not publicly disclosed).


    Additional Attributes

    FFL Sequence Number

    Description: A sub-identifier in the FFL number showing the order of issuance within a region.

    C&R Eligibility

    Description: For Type 03 licenses, confirms eligibility to collect Curios and Relics (firearms ≥50 years old).

    Export/Import Codes

    Description: For importers/exporters, codes related to international trade compliance.


    Notes on Accessibility

    • The ATF’s FFL eZ Check system allows limited verification of active licenses (e.g., confirming an FFL number’s validity) but does not disclose full details.
    • Sensitive data (e.g., responsible persons’ backgrounds, compliance history) is confidential and protected under law.
    • The database structure is designed for regulatory enforcement, not public use, to balance transparency with privacy and security.

    For authoritative details, consult the ATF’s FFL Resource Center or 27 CFR Part 478.
